Our AI Fear Score for Funeral Home Managers is 32/100 (Resilient). Hands-on, interpersonal or high-stakes work AI struggles to replace.
32 out of 100, based on an AI-model review of this occupation's O*NET tasks against what current AI can actually do.
Most exposed: Scheduling funerals, cremations, and staff hours, Completing and maintaining state-required records, Drafting obituary wording with families, Managing inventory and revenue planning. Harder to automate: Providing grief counseling and emotional support to families, Delivering official documents to medical and legal authorities, Ensuring regulatory and ethical compliance during services, Training and supervising funeral service staff.
Lean into Funeral service licensing and regulations, Grief support communication, Facilities and operations management, Financial and contract management, Staff leadership. Consider roles such as Funeral Home Owner-Operator or Cemetery Operations Director or Hospice Bereavement Coordinator.
